The 2017 Annual Report outlines ways in which catholic Social Services of the Diocese of Auckland has supported people to start to flourish again in families and communities.
The work of Auckland catholic Social Services in the 2016/2017 financial year has included counselling and social work support to individuals and families faced with challenges; providing prison chaplaincy to people at vulnerable times in their lives; supporting disadvantaged people setting up homes and collecting household and pantry items.
Our 2018 year has also included discernment about how we can be more in solidarity with the poor and homeless of Auckland including working in partnership with James Liston House, de Paul House, Auckland Mission, the Salvation Army, the Red Cross and St. Vincent de Paul society.
